条码扫描在现代商业和物流中扮演着关键角色,而手动扫描程序是条码设备的核心组成部分。本文将从条码设备的类型、手动扫描程序的基本架构、实现步骤以及优化建议四个方面进行详细探讨。
条码设备主要分为手持式扫描器、固定式扫描器和移动数据终端等类型。手持式扫描器操作灵活,适用于零售和仓储环境;固定式扫描器常用于生产线或传送带系统,实现自动化数据采集;移动数据终端则结合了扫描和计算功能,广泛应用于库存管理和物流跟踪。这些设备通过光学传感器读取条码信息,并将其转换为数字信号。
手动扫描程序通常包括初始化、图像捕获、解码和数据输出等模块。在实现手动扫描程序时,开发者需使用特定编程语言(如C++、Java或Python)和库(例如ZBar或ZXing)。程序流程如下:
为了优化手动扫描程序,建议采取以下措施:确保良好的照明条件以提高识别率;定期校准设备以维持准确性;实现错误处理机制,如重试扫描或提示用户;集成数据验证功能,防止无效输入。在开发过程中,测试不同条码样本是关键环节,能帮助发现潜在问题。
条码设备的手动扫描程序是高效数据管理的基础。通过理解设备特性和程序架构,企业可以提升操作效率,减少人为错误。随着人工智能和物联网技术的发展,扫描程序将更加智能化和集成化,进一步推动行业进步。
如若转载,请注明出处:http://www.szmhtech.com/product/35.html
更新时间:2025-11-29 10:33:11
PRODUCT